This adds a Box option to the Text strip's style properties, plus related Box Margin value:
{F9208309}
When enabled the text is placed on top of a solid-filled rectangle of a chosen color, as shown below:
{F9208324}
When the box option is disabled the text strip works the same as it does now. When the box option is enabled the meaning of the Shadow option changes to provide a drop-shadow on the rectangle (and not on the text itself). The latter made more sense to me.
The box margin is specified as a fraction of the image width. The offset of the drop-down box shadow is fixed to a specific fraction of the image width as well.
I tested this feature on a movie of a couple of minutes containing dozens of text strips (all with box background), edge cases like multi-line strings and text overlapping the image edges.

This fix makes sure new files save `wmWindow.global_areas` under a different
name, so old Blender versions don't recognize and 0-initialize it.
Since enabling global area writing (ef4aa42ea4), loading a file in old
Blender versions would cause `wmWindow.global_areas` to be read, because there
was already reading code for it and `ScrAreaMap` was in SDNA.
However the `ScrArea.global` of the global areas would be NULL, because it was
*not* in SDNA (`ScrGlobalAreaData` was excluded).
Now, issue is that the code assumes that areas in the global area-map have a
valid ScrArea.global pointer.
Think this was a mistake in rB5f6c45498c92. We should have cleared all this data
on reading, until the global area writing was enabled.

When editbones were selected from the Outliner (and they were connected
to a parent) with the 'Sync Selection' option turned ON, they could not
get duplicated.
For duplication to work, the (connected) parent bone's tip also has to
be selected [which was not the case when selection is done from the
Outliner under above circumstances]. The reason being that
armature_duplicate_selected_exec ->
ED_armature_edit_sync_selection clears the BONE_ROOTSEL flag if the
parent bone's BONE_TIPSEL is not set.
Caused by rB71eb65328078 btw.
The correct "parent-tip-selection" would actually happen in activation
- `tree_element_active_ebone`
-- `tree_element_active_ebone__sel`
but for 'Sync Selection' this happens [also] in
- `outliner_sync_selection_from_outliner`
-- `outliner_select_sync_to_edit_bone`
which did not do the "flushing" to the parent bone's tip
Now use existing dedicated function for this.
